Output 58c571c4b4ce61ba1c9393096bedc4ae56c0e35e60a7fbb18cea6a74caa5eb3f:16

value
47064
script pubkey
OP_0 OP_PUSHBYTES_20 ad473704257f26d72cfd2b72632fd929824f879e
address
bc1q44rnwpp90undwt8a9dexxt7e9xpylpu7menmxz
transaction
58c571c4b4ce61ba1c9393096bedc4ae56c0e35e60a7fbb18cea6a74caa5eb3f
confirmations
268385
spent
true